Joanne Jacobs reports that Washington D.C. public schools are spending an incredible $16,334 per student. And D.C. students rank near the bottom for performance. A couple months ago someone pointed out that it would be cheaper to fly students to India and put them in a boarder school. For $16,334 maybe the students could fly first class.

Some schools are cutting back on history and science to focus on reading and math. At first this seems like a bad idea, but in some cases if the students are way behind, this can be a blessing. If they don't have the basics down, they aren't learning anything. Joanne links to a number of bloggers who are discussing the issue.
